Batman University was established in 2007 and is a rapidly developing young and dynamic state university in the Southeastern Anatolia Region. Since its establishment, Batman University has adopted a vision focused on education, research, and regional development, becoming an important higher education center for students from both Turkey and international backgrounds. Thanks to its academic infrastructure and expanding program diversity, it is increasingly preferred by foreign students and international students each year.
In terms of academic structure, Batman University currently has approximately 9 faculties, 1 institute, 1 school of higher education, and numerous vocational schools. While undergraduate education is offered in faculties such as Engineering-Architecture, Science-Literature, Economic and Administrative Sciences, Education, Fine Arts, and Islamic Studies, a wide academic spectrum is provided to students with dozens of different undergraduate and associate degree programs.
